Wedding Music Basics:

Prelude
Music played while your guests are filing in, finding their seats, and waiting for the ceremony to begin. Should typically last 30-minutes.

Processional
Music played while the bride & groom walk down the aisle. Usually a single song repeated for the duration.

Interlude
Any special moment during the ceremony, such as a candle lighting, where unique emphasis or musical symbolism is appropriate.

Recessional
Rapturous music played at the conclusion of the ceremony, as the newly married bride & groom exit.

Postlude
Music played while your guests exit the ceremony, typically lasting 15-30 minutes.
